A glass sheet forming system (10) has two parallel forming lines (12) that can utilize any two of three forming stations (18) to provide versatility in use for forming different glass sheet jobs of different sizes and shapes while reducing switchover time from one job to the next.

technical field [0001] The present invention relates to a glass sheet forming system that is versatile in use for the job of economically forming different glass sheets of different sizes and shapes. Background technique [0002] A glass sheet forming system typically includes a furnace that heats the glass sheet for forming; a forming station that periodically receives the heated glass sheet from the furnace to provide forming; and a cooling station located downstream of the forming station to provide cooling , this cooling can be slow cooling for annealing, rapid cooling for thermal strengthening or rapid cooling for tempering. The most efficient operation of such a glass sheet forming station is to minimize downtime between switching from one job to another.
